Which noun is the direct object in the following sentence? Dad bought Terri a special lightbulb for her bedroom lamp.

Answer:

The noun that is the direct object in the sentence is lightbulb.

Explanation:

The direct object in a sentence is the thing or person being acted upon, the receiver of the action described by the verb. It usually answers the questions "Who?" or "What?". In the particular sentence we are analyzing here, we also have an indirect object. It answers questions such as "To whom?" or "For what?". Let's study the sentence:

-  Dad bought Terri a special lightbulb for her bedroom lamp.

--> Dad bought what? A special lightbulb. Therefore, "a special lightbulb" is the complete direct object of the sentence. Since the question asks us to find the noun in the direct object, we should answer "lightbulb".

Note: Dad bought a lightbulb to whom? Terri. Terri is the indirect object.
